Understand eBay’s Top Rated Seller Criteria
eBay sets clear performance standards that sellers must meet to achieve this recognition. The basic requirements include:
- Maintaining an active eBay account for at least 90 days.
- Completing more transactions within the past 12 months.
- Earning $1,000 more in sales within the past 12 months.
- Maintaining a transaction defect rate of under 0.5%.
- Ensuring cases closed without seller resolution are under 0.3%.
- Maintaining an on-time shipping rate of at least 95%.
Meeting these benchmarks is the foundation for earning the Top Rated Seller badge.

Minimize Defects and Returns
Defects occur when items differ significantly from their descriptions, arrive damaged, or result in unresolved buyer complaints. To minimize this:
- Write clear, detailed product descriptions.
- Use high-quality photos.
- Package items securely to prevent damage.
- Set realistic return policies.
By reducing the chance of defects, you not only meet eBay’s standards but also enhance customer trust.

Aim for Top Rated Plus Benefits
After achieving Top Rated Seller status, you can also work toward Top Rated Plus, which comes with additional perks like fee discounts and increased visibility. To qualify, you must:
- Offer same-day or one-business-day handling.
- Provide a 30-day or longer free return policy on applicable listings.
This level of recognition can further strengthen your brand and sales performance on eBay.
Optimize Your Listings
To attract more buyers, make sure your listings are optimized for eBay’s search engine. Use clear, keyword-rich titles that accurately describe your product. For example, instead of “Shoes Size 8,” write “Men’s Running Shoes Size 8.” Add detailed item specifics, such as color, material, and condition, to improve visibility and buyer trust.

Track Your Performance
To stay on track toward becoming a Top Rated Seller, monitor your performance dashboard on eBay. This displays your shipping times, defect rate, and customer feedback in real-time. Keeping a close eye on these metrics allows you to identify issues early and take corrective actions before they impact your seller status.
